    Personal Number: 8913
    Rank: Major-General
    Name: Charles Christopher FOWKES, CBE, DSO MC, MiD***
    Unit: South Wales Borderers ; King's African Rifles


    London Gazette : 28 September 1915
    https://www.thegazette.co.uk/London/issue/29310/page/9554/data.pdf
    The South Wales Borderers.
    The promotion to the rank of Lieutenant of the undermentioned Second Lieutenants is antedated as follows:—
    C. C. Fowkes to the 19th January, 1915.

    London Gazette : 16 September 1918
    https://www.thegazette.co.uk/London/issue/30901/supplement/10950/data.pdf
    AWARDED THE MILITARY CROSS.
    Lt. (A./Capt.) Charles Christopher Fowkes, S.W. Bord.
    For conspicuous gallantry and devotion to duty. Under a heavy enemy attack on his company he stuck to his work after being early wounded, and under very trying circumstances set a splendid example to his men.

    London Gazette : 17 July 1946
    https://www.thegazette.co.uk/London/issue/37655/supplement/3713/data.pdf
    OPERATIONS OF EAST AFRICA COMMAND, 12TH JULY, 1941 TO 8TH JANUARY, 1943
    Besides the officers and men who took part in the operations, credit is due to Major-General H. E. de R. Wetherall, C.B., D.S.O., O.B.E., M.C., who was generally responsible for direction, and to Major-General C. C. Fowkes, C.B.E., D.S.O., M.C., who commanded in the field with boldness and decision.
